Universal Maths Conversion Library
Also known as: UMCL
An open-source programming library that encapsulates converters for different Braille mathematical codes, enabling applications to convert between MathML and various national Braille mathematical notations. UMCL supports multiple Braille math systems including Nemeth code (used in the US), Marburg notation (used in German-speaking countries), French Braille math notation, and others. The library addresses a key internationalisation challenge in mathematical accessibility: different countries use different Braille codes for mathematics, so a single conversion tool must support multiple notation systems to be globally useful.
Category: Assistive Technology · Mathematical Accessibility · Braille · Open Source
Related: MathML · Braille Mathematics · Nemeth Braille · Marburg Notation · Linear Notation